Saratoga Springs, N.Y.—The Skidmore College hockey team closed out the semester with a 6-1 ECAC East win over Castleton State College, Friday at the Saratoga Springs City Rink.
The Thoroughbreds improve to 3-2 in league play and 4-4 overall. The Spartans are 0-4-1 and 1-5-1.
Skidmore scored first when
Chris Webb (Holliston, Mass./NE Huskies) tallied his second goal of the season from
Jack Walsh (North Reading, Mass./Andover Academy) and
Tim Daley (Wilton, N.Y./ CD Selects) at 3:56. Walsh made it 2-0 at 9:51 on a rebound off a
Julian Malakorn (Warwick, R.I./Pomfret). Castleton got one back late in the period, when Stuart Stefan rifled one from outside at 18:59 to make it 2-1 after one.
In the second, Thoroughbred defenseman
Nick Dupuis (Holyoke, Mass./Springfield Falcons) scored two quick goals during a four-on-four. His first came at 10:02, chasing Spartan goalie Seth McNary. Dupuis second was at 11:27 to extend the lead to 4-1.
Skidmore closed out the game with third period goals by
Brendan Cottam (Belmont, Mass./Lawrence Acad.) and
Charlie Moroni (North Providence, R.I./Loomis Chaffee).
Thoroughbred goalie
Colin Bessey (Montclair, N.J./Trinity Pawling) had 29 saves in 50:49.
John Bienkowski (Lexington, Mass./Hoosac School) stopped five shots over the final 9:11. McNary had 13 saves, while Justin Roethlingshoefer played 19:09 with six saves on nine shots and Arthur Hollinger played the final 9:11 with three saves on three shots.
Both teams return to action Jan. 1 at the Plattsburgh Cardinal Classic. Skidmore will open with Trinity College, while Castleton plays the Cardinals.
